Neighbourhood highlights

The rugged coastline of North Cornwall - an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ty - is just 8 miles away. Highlights include:
King Arthur’s castle at Tintagel (English Heritage).
Picture perfect fishing village, Port Isaac - home of TV’s Doc Martin.
Stunning beaches including Polzeath, Rock and Trebarwith Strand.
St Nectan’s Glen with its enchanting waterfall and woodland.

For cyclists of all levels, the Camel Trail is only a mile and a half away. The trail follows the river Camel from Bodmin all the way to Padstow. The estuary is particularly good for birdwatchers especially in autumn, winter and spring. Bikes can be hired at Bodmin or Wadebridge. If you’re coming outside of the peak season do check the bike hire places are open. Bridge Bike Hire in Wadebridge is open all year and the others are open most of the year.

Bodmin Moor - another Area of Outstanding Natural Beauty - can be reached within a few minutes. Populated during the Bronze Age, there are ancient stones and cairns to discover and an abundance of wildlife, including plenty of local Cornish birds and moorland ponies. Pencarrow House is just 5 miles away - a guided tour is recommended. Lanhydrock House (National Trust), Padstow, the Eden Project and Restormel Castle (English Heritage) can all be reached within about half an hour.
